Ниже приводится описание устройства управления шаговым двигателем,которое в настоящее время успешно используется в моей фрезерном станке с ЧПУ. Контроллер поддерживает управляющие сигналы STEP, DIR и ENABLE. Контроллер предназначен для управления двигателями (ШД) с максимальным током до 2А и поддерживает режимы работы: 1/1, 1/2, 1/4 и 1/8. В нем используется одна микросхема TA8435 и минимальное колличество компонентов.
- Ток обмоток 1.5А (средн.) и 2.5А (макс)
- Напряжение питания логики Vcc 5В (5.5В макс)
- Напряжение питания 24В (40В макс)
- Работа в полный шаг, 1/2, 1/4 и 1/8 шага
- Режим удержания 100% или 60% от макс тока
- X1-1……. Напряжение питания ШД Vm 24В
- X1-2……. GND
- X1-3, X1-4……. A1, A2………. обмотка ШД
- X1-5, X1-6……. B1, B2………. обмотка ШД
- X2-1……. +5 В………. Напряжение питания логики
- X2-2……. GND
- X2-3……. DIR
- X2-4……. STEP
- X2-5……. ENABLE
- X2-6……. REF IN
- X2-7……. GND
Конфигурация работы контроллера
Перемычками на плате переключаются режимы работы «шаг», «полушаг» и «микрошаг»:
Io=VREF/R3(R4)
где:
VREF=0.8В если REF высокий
VREF=0.5В если REF низкий
Подключение двигателя:
Архив содержит:файл печатной платы и Data Sheet TA8435.
Источник: CNC Home